Conservative Party: Ex-chairman raised MP rape allegations with police – report
The Mail on Sunday has published extracts from the letter Sir Jake and former chief whip Wendy Morton reportedly sent to police stating that when they took up their roles, they became aware of a series of allegations against an MP – referred to as X. Source: BBC News
Touchscreen card devices may prevent blind customers paying
Businesses could be breaking the law by failing to make payment machines accessible. Source: BBC News

Rafah border crossing between Gaza and Egypt fails to open for foreigners
Since then, the Israeli military has launched a massive bombing campaign on Gaza, placed the strip under a “complete siege” and recently launched a ground assault on the north of Gaza. The Hamas-run health ministry in Gaza says 9,488 people have been killed. Source: BBC News

WXV1: England 33-12 New Zealand – Red Roses avenge World Cup final loss to clinch inaugural title
Wins over Australia, Canada and New Zealand confirmed England as the first winners of WXV1 England: (19) 33 Tries: Matthews, Atkin-Davies, Bern, Talling, Aldcroft; Cons: Aitchison 4 New Zealand: (7) 12 Tries: Simon, Vahaakolo; Con: Holmes England became the inaugural WXV1 champions with a 33-12 win over world champions New Zealand in Auckland.
